Poverty Rate in Knox County, Kentucky

  • In Knox County, Kentucky, an estimated 10,217 of 29,584 people live in poverty.

  • How does the poverty rate in Knox County, Kentucky compare to the average for Kentucky?

    The poverty rate in Knox County, Kentucky is 111.66% higher than the Kentucky average. In Knox County, Kentucky, an estimated 34.5% of 29,584 people live in poverty. In Kentucky, 16.3% of 4,359,181 people live in poverty.

  • How does the poverty rate in Knox County, Kentucky compare to the US?

    The poverty rate in Knox County, Kentucky is 173.81% higher than the US average. In Knox County, Kentucky, an estimated 34.5% of 29,584 people live in poverty. In the United States, 12.6% of 321,897,703 people live in poverty.
